Joe West bears baseball backlash
OK, OK. After a day of hearing and reading seamheads weigh in on Joe West ripping the Yankees and Red Sox for their slow play . . .
I concede his words were over the top and probably inappropriate for an umpire.
And I concede there are limits to what can be done legislatively. You can't make people swing at pitches they don't want to swing at, or throw strikes they don't want to throw.
But that doesn't change the bottom line: Games are too long. Period.
And there is a realistic rules change that would help immediately: When you get in the batter's box, stay in the batter's box.
